Javascript 保护firebase身份验证数据

Javascript 保护firebase身份验证数据,javascript,node.js,firebase,google-cloud-firestore,Javascript,Node.js,Firebase,Google Cloud Firestore,晚上好,, 在我与firebase的连接文件中,我有相关信息 变量配置={ API密钥:“API_密钥”, authDomain:“域”, databaseURL:“URLDABASE”, 项目D:“项目”, storageBucket:“存储”, messagingSenderId:“发件人” }; 这是要建立的连接的默认值。 但是,当通过浏览器进入网站并访问此文件时,可能知道更改某些数据或获取与银行连接信息的用户可以使用此文件。 我想知道是否有任何方法可以对这些信息进行加密、隐藏或将其保留

晚上好,, 在我与firebase的连接文件中,我有相关信息

变量配置={
API密钥:“API_密钥”,
authDomain:“域”,
databaseURL:“URLDABASE”,
项目D:“项目”,
storageBucket:“存储”,
messagingSenderId:“发件人”
};

这是要建立的连接的默认值。 但是,当通过浏览器进入网站并访问此文件时,可能知道更改某些数据或获取与银行连接信息的用户可以使用此文件。 我想知道是否有任何方法可以对这些信息进行加密、隐藏或将其保留在保存的服务器上,并通过某种方法进行请求。因为这是一个非常重要的信息,所以要留下来,便于访问。 如果有人知道如何保护这些数据。
非常感谢。

这些配置数据都不是私有的。你应该期望人们可以很容易地掌握它,不管你使用什么平台(web、Android、iOS)

如果您想保护实时数据库、Firestore或云存储中的数据,您应该使用安全规则来限制谁可以读写,以及可以写哪些数据。您还可以使用云函数编写受外部力量保护的后端代码


另请阅读此文以了解更多信息:

如果客户端代码需要该信息才能工作,则无法阻止通过客户端访问代码的人看到它。